With having 80 percent of world trade, Ports nowadays are the most imPortant national and international window towards trade. Despite their Increasing imPortance in development of transPortation, Ports and the relevant activities are completely neglected in Iran. Significant relationship between Ports development and their capacity and throughput drive an imPortant question: what is the net effect of Port throughput on the host areas growth? The present study analyses the question using data of six provinces including Khoozestan, Booshehr, Hormozgan, Gilan, Mazandaran, and Sistan and Baluchestan during 2005-2017 (1384-1396). Results show that Ports capacity, human development, economic growth at the initial period, employment, government investment in Ports, government's current budget, wage, technology, production structure and urbanization have significant positive impact on economic output of the provinces while the transPortation cost has a negative one.

The desert areas of the playas are imPortant due to the diversity of geomorphological landforms and the great potential for geo-tourism development. These areas can be provided using statistical and quantitative models to determine the areas with a higher geomorphological diversity value to land planners for the sustainable development. This research was conducted to evaluate the geomorphodiversity in Mesileh playas in Namak Lake and Hoz-e- Sultan region. The geomorphological landforms in this area were extracted using satellite images and field studies, Fragstats software and the eight quantitative indicators of the landscape metrics include Patch Richness Density, Relative Patch Richness, Simpsons Evenness Index, Index Shannon Evenness, Shannons Diversity Index, Simpson's Diversity Index, Modified Simpson's Diversity Index, Modified Sahanon Evenness Index were exerted to evaluate the richness of geomorphological units in Masileh playas. The results indicate that the geomorphological units of alluvial fans, salt flats, salt mud flats and dunes, respectively, have the highest value among the landscape metrics. In addition, from the point of view of the landscape metrics, the northwest regions of Kashan and Abuzeydabad have the most incredible variety of geomorphology. This research showed that geomorphological units could be used as a suitable indicator in evaluating the diversity of the landscape, especially in flat areas with morphometric and geological diversity.

The rapid development of Dubai can be explained by the purposeful distribution of revenues from trade and tourismExtended AbstractIntroductionDuring the last century, Ports of Persian Gulf become the most imPortant storage, refining and transPortation of crude oil, oil derivation, petrochemical products and also, business activities. The global increase in oil demand since the 1950s led to the creation of discovery of new oil wells and large industrial areas. With the construction of new oil or gas facilities in the Port areas, increasing oil revenues contributed to the countries of the Persian Gulf region and form a new geographical relationship between Ports and coastal cities which had an impact on the spatial structure and relation of them. Nowadays, due to functional diversity between Ports, the impact of Port activities on the development of urban spaces will be different, and this issue leads to structural differences of Port cities. In the 1950s, Containerization (container loading technology) was based in some of the world's Ports and created a huge transformation in the shipping industry, which had a significant impact on the development of Ports. Although the Ports of the Persian Gulf have made a significant contribution to the economic growth and physical development of other Ports in the world, but few researches have been done on the variables and factors affecting the development of the spatial structure of the imPortant Ports of the Persian Gulf. This region, due to its unique geographical location, has always been considered as a most imPortant corridor in the field of economic and transPortation throughout history. Some of the most imPortant energy and commercial Ports in this region are: Dubai, Manama, Kuwait, Dammam, Doha, Bushehr, Bandar-Abbas and Assaluyeh. In this regard, the purpose of this research is to identify the key variables affecting the relations and spatial structure of Port-city in Dubai as the most thriving and successful Port-city in the Persian Gulf. MethodologyThis research is based on deductive reasoning and carried out by analysis of cross effects with secondary data (results of other prominent articles) and also primary data (questionnaire). The method used in this research is quantitative and the sampling method is based on purposive sampling. the variables affecting the spatial structure of Port-city relations were identified in the form of a review of 31 prominent articles. 25 experts (who had comprehensive knowledge and information about the development process of the city-Port of Dubai) participated to determine the effectiveness or influence of variables. Finally, the output of data analysis was done by the Micmac software. Results and discussionOutput of Micmac software shows the position of the variables in the diagram that it indicates their status in the system and their role in the dynamics and changes of the system. The method of distribution and dispersion of the variables in the spatial structure of Port-city relations indicates the instability of the system. Therefore, based on the output of the system, the position of each variables in the conceptual model can be identified in five categories (driver, linkage, dependent, autonomous and regulatory variables). According to the results, some variables such as “the changes in the strategic positions” and “geopolitics of Port-city”, “the modification of the management method” and “regional planning of the Ports”, “the promotion of local governance in the relations between Port-city” and “the way of national and international management of Ports have been introduced as driver variables. On the other hand, five variables consist of “advanced multimodal transPortation in the Port” and “income, cost and investment in the Port-city”, “the contrast and physical integration of the Port - city space”, “the development of various industrial and production activities in the Ports and their local hinterland” and “their qualities Financial and commercial policies of Ports” have been introduced as linkage variables. Findings of research also shows that some variables consist of “quality of living environment and desirable city”, “quantity and quality of transit corridors (rail, road and air) to hinterland”, “construction and launching the new Port (sea Port or dry Port)”, “terminal facilities and infrastructure and warehousing”, “conflict or convergence between the city and the Port” and “increase in population growth rate and migration to the Port - city” categorized as dependent variables. Three variables including “cultural and historical background of Ports”, “use of cheaper energy, Less-polluted, clean and renewable energies in the city-Port” and “environmental protection and sustainable development of the city-Port” categorized as autonomous variables. Finally, a variable with the title of “improvement in management and information technology and development in loading, unloading and storage of commodities” have been introduced as regulatory variables. The findings of this research have a remarkable similarity with other researches carried out in the field of city-Port relation and clearly emphasize the direct impact of the "investment in Port-city" in the development of them. For example, Grossmann (2008) emphasized that city-Port of Hamburg has become one of the largest Ports in Northern Europe during the last few decades due to huge domestic and foreign investment. ConclusionThis research carried out in order to introduce and explain the key variables affecting the development of the spatial structure of the Port-city of Dubai. On this basis, 21 variables have been extracted by systematic reviews of prominent articles. In the following, 25 experts were selected with the purposive sampling method. Among the 21 variables extracted, 4 variables (like as “geopolitics of Port-city”) introduced as a driver factor, 5 variables (like as “advanced multimodal transPortation in the Port”) introduced as a linkage factor, 6 variables (like as “quality of living environment and desirable city”) introduced as a dependent factor, 3 variables (like as “environmental protection and sustainable development of the city-Port”) introduced as an autonomous factor. The rapid development of Dubai can be explained by the purposeful distribution of revenues from trade and tourism. A part of these revenues has been directed towards investment in imPortant transPortation infrastructures such as airPorts and Ports of this city. Introduction: The use of hand-held Portable x-ray units is on the rise in dentistry. X-ray equipment operators are worried about being exposed to radiation-induced risks. The aim of this study was to determine the amount of scattered radiation around Port-XII Portable dental radiography device.Materials and Methods: In this descriptive study radiation dose measurement was carried out at 6 positions around the Port-XII radiography unit (over, under, right, left, behind and front at a distance of 1 meter from the unit). Dosimetry was carried out by the Geiger-Muller counter. The setting for all the exposures consisted of 60 kVp, 2 mA, and 0.3 s and Primax (class E) films. In the current study 15 patients were evaluated. Study data was compared to the annual maximum permissible dose. Data were analyzed by paired t-test and one-way ANOVA using SPSS 18 (a=0.05).Results: The measured backscattered radiation at 6 positions around the Port-XII unit at a distance of 1 meter far from the equipment was below the annual maximum permissible dose of 50 msv. The backscattered radiation behind the Port-XII unit was less than other sides and the mean was 0.98 ×10-3 msv, demonstrating a significant difference from other sides (p value <0.001). However, other sides were not significantly different from each other (p value=0.169). The mean of the measured dose was 0.002 msv near the unit and 0.004 mR 1 meter away from the unit.Conclusion: Based on the results of the present study, the measured dose around Port-XII unit was well below MPD.

Coastal geomorphology is the study of the dynamic interface between the ocean and the land, incorporating both thephysical geography (i.e. coastal geomorphology, geology and oceanography) and the human geography (sociology and history) of the coast. It involves an understanding of coastal weathering processes, particularly wave action, sediment movement and weather, and also the ways in which humans interact with the coast. The main physical Weathering process on beaches is salt-crystal growth. Wind carries salt spray onto rocks, where it is absorbed into small pores and cracks within the rocks. There the water evaporates and the salt crystallises, creating pressure and often breaking down the rock. In some beaches calcium carbonate is able to bind together other sediments to form beachrock and in warmer areas dunerock. The purpose of the present research is to investigate the feasibility of investment on second Port construction in Nowshahr Port. Using the financial models, the IRR and NPV indices and the payback period are analyzed based on the main criteria of minimum annual performance in various scenarios of the rate of the second terminal performance growth. The research variables are analyzed through Comfar Software. Among the 6 predicted scenarios, the investment was justifiable in three scenarios which give the investor an opPortunity to investigate the factors affecting the second terminal project in Nowshahr Port. This research is conducted during 2010- 2011 and cost and benefit variables are based on the monetary rate on the same years.
